titleOfInvention DEPOSIT EXTRACTION DEVICE.
abstract A deposit extraction device having a nozzle body (100) having at least one launch hole (101) formed on an opposite surface (102) that faces the surface of a plate-shaped element (T) and which removes the deposit adhered to the plate-shaped element by releasing compressed gas through the at least single launch hole (101), where the nozzle body is supported so that it is movable in a direction substantially perpendicular to the surfaces of the shaped element plate, characterized by a pressure reduction valve (3) adapted to decompress the compressed gas at a fixed pressure predetermined by the pressure reduction valve, whereby the nozzle body (100) can float above the surface of the plate-shaped element by a release pressure of the compressed gas; and because the device further includes actuation means (140) that are connected to the nozzle body (100), and that move the nozzle body in a direction substantially perpendicular to the surfaces of the plate-shaped element; and by drive control means (7) that move the nozzle body in a direction away from the plate-shaped element by controlling the actuation means when the pressure of the compressed gas supplied to the nozzle body (100) is less than one specified pressure that has been predetermined.
